  • Method 2 of 10: Type 1 vertex


    1. Spread the towel on a hard surface.
    2. Fold the towel once diagonally. The scarf is now triangular.
    3. Fold a corner of the towel in the center of the triangle. Use the palm of your hand to hold it down to hold the fold.

    4. Fold the other corner into the center of the triangle. Touch down with your hands. The scarf is now shaped like an open envelope.
    5. Place the folded scarf in the breast pocket of the vest. The top of the towel will come up. Flatten all visible creases and wrinkles.
      • This folding style is suitable for all events, from formal to casual.

    Method 3 of 10: Type 2 vertices

    1. Lay the towel on a hard surface.

    2. Fold the towel diagonally. Instead of folding two overlapping corners at the top to create a perfect triangle, fold it slightly outward so that the two triangles overlap a bit.
    3. Fold a corner in the center of the towel.
    4. Fold the other corner into the center of the towel. The bottom edge will now have a shape matching the pocket, the top will have 2 vertices.
    5. Put the folded towel in the breast pocket of the vest. 2 vertices will be raised up. Flatten all creases and wrinkles.
      • This fold is suitable for formal and casual outfits. A variation of the 1-vertex folding pattern.

    Method 4 of 10: Type 3 vertices

    1. Spread the towel on a hard surface.
    2. Fold the towel diagonally. Fold into 2 overlapping triangles with corners that are side by side instead of overlapping.
    3. Fold one diagonal side up. This fold will form a 3rd corner next to the first 2 corners.
    4. Fold the other side inwards at a 90 degree angle. This fold will form a flat bottom edge.
    5. Put the folded towel in the vest chest pocket. You will see 3 protruding vertices above. Flatten any visible creases and wrinkles.
      • The fold of the towel will be pressed against the chest, flat surface facing out.
      • This folding style suits both formal wear and even sports vests or blazers.

    Method 5 of 10: Type 4 vertices

    1. Spread the towel on a hard surface. Four corners rotate to four main directions.
    2. Fold the bottom edge up. The corners will be slightly different from each other, forming the first 2 vertices. This step is the same as the first of the two folds above.
    3. Fold the lower left corner to the top right. This will allow you to have 3 straight lines above.
    4. Fold the lower right corner to the top left. You now have 4 evenly spaced corners on top.
    5. Tuck the towel in your jacket pocket. Try not to let the towels get wrinkled when you put them in the bag. Slide your fingers into the bag and fix the spread.
    6. Reshape the towel, smooth creases and wrinkles. advertisement

    Method 6 of 10: Puff Fold Style (Bloom)

    1. Spread the towel on a hard surface.
    2. Use your thumb and index finger to hold the center of the towel. This "fold" is not angular like the others. You will create a more casual style.
    3. Pick up the towel and use the other hand to smooth it down. This will narrow the scarf to fit the pocket size.
    4. Fold the rest up and hide it behind.
    5. Tuck the towel into the breast pocket of the vest. Fix the raised towel to your liking.
      • This fold is great for simpler clothing, such as sports blouses and blazers.
      • Stylized floral or polka dots will stand out with this fold.

    Method 7 of 10: Type One Point Roll

    1. Diagonally spread the towel onto a hard surface. Remember to choose a non-cramped surface.
    2. Use your thumb and index finger to grab the center of the towel, then lift it up.
    3. Grab the towel tightly. Use your other hand to hold the rest of the towel together.
    4. Roll the tip that is grabbed towards the center of the towel.
    5. Fold the tail up. The four drooping corners will be folded up over the head. Carefully fix the shape of smooth petals.
    6. Pull one vertex up. Grab one vertex and pull it higher than the rest. This step helps to add a highlight and add a bit of personality to your outfit.
      • If you pull a high up towards your shoulders, it will spread your shoulders. This is a good option for men with broad shoulders.

    Method 8 of 10: Dunaway Style

    1. Diagonally spread the towel on a hard surface.
    2. Use your thumb and index finger to grab the center of the towel and lift it up.
    3. Swipe down through the towel. Use your other hand to wrap around the towel under the hand holding the towel and swipe down.
    4. Fold the top down. The hand underneath holds the towel tightly, folding the head (which you are holding) down the center of the towel.
    5. Fold up the bottom corners. Hold the top of the towel and pull the 4 corners over the top. Fix the corners to look like fresh petals.
    6. Tuck the towel in your jacket pocket. advertisement

    Method 9 of 10: Type Four Mountains (4 mountains)

    1. Diagonally spread the towel on a hard surface.
    2. Hold the towel in the center with your thumb and index finger, then lift the towel.
    3. Swipe down the towel. Use your other hand to wrap around the towel under the hand holding it and gently stroke it down.
    4. Fold the head down. The hand underneath holds the towel, folding the head (which you're grabbing) down the center of the towel.
    5. Turn the towel over. The four corners should now be on top, the edges folded below.
    6. Put the towel in your pocket. Adjust the tip of the towel to your liking. advertisement

    Method 10 of 10: Style Three Stairs (3 stairs)

    1. Lay the towel on a hard surface. Place the towel at one angle up and one down.
    2. Fold the bottom corner to the top corner. You should now have a triangle the size of a scarf.
    3. Fold the top half down halfway. Hold the sharp angle of the bottom half that you just folded and fold it down again so that 2/3 of the bottom half crosses the middle crease. You just fold that with one layer of towel, so the upper part remains the same triangle, plus another triangle that folds 2/3, crossing the middle fold.
    4. Fold the folded triangle again. Hold the sharp corner up again. Similar to the previous action, you will fold 2/3 of the newly created triangle to cross the fold below it.
    5. Fold down again. Each fold, the triangle becomes smaller, and another step is created (like a ladder) above the fold. Try to fold so sharp.
    6. Fold the tip up. This is the last fold you will ever make for a three-step towel. This time you also just fold the other triangle so that 2/3 protrudes from the fold first.
    7. Turn the towel over. Creases should not be intact and be facing the table top. Remember to support the creases when flipping to avoid having to rework.
    8. Fold the right corner to the left. You should now have a triangle the size of the original scarf. The folding lines you made earlier are also exposed.
    9. Rotate the towel 90 degrees counter-clockwise. The half folds made in the previous step will be facing up and left.
    10. Fold the lower left corner in the center. This is similar to all previous creases and has the same purpose of creating a solid base.
    11. Fold the lower right corner in the middle. You now have a flat bottom edge that matches the suit.
    12. Tuck the towel in your jacket pocket. Tune it to your liking and smooth out any creases or creases. advertisement
